The title of this book refers to what its subtitle promises to provide: "a proven system to drive breakthrough creativity," one that requires highly- developed mental and emotional discipline. Josh Linkner introduces a methodology, a five-step process, that he calls "Disciplined Dreaming." He interviewed more than 200 people who have apparently whose creativity has driven their success. What he learned is shared in this book. After making the case for creativity in the first chapter and then explaining the Disciplined Dreaming system, Linkner organizes his material within a sequence of five steps: Ask (Chapters 3&4), Prepare (5&6), Discover (7), Ignite (8&9), and then Launch (Chapter 10). He adds an Epilogue, followed by two appendices. In the first, he invalidates "six common myths that inhibit creativity"; in the second, he provides "Additional Warm-Up Exercises to Jump Star Creativity."

Back to Disciplined Dreaming. Consider the differences between (a) allowing your mind to wander aimlessly and (b) filling your mind with a wealth of information relevant to answering a question or solving a problem and then allowing it to absorb and digest the information. (I call the latter "mulling" and it can either be active and aggressive or passive and patient. In this book, Linkner explains how to

o Define a "creativity challenge" (e.g. answering an important question, solving a serious problem or taking full advantage of a major opportunity)

o Prepare (mentally, physically, emotionally, spiritually, and environmentally) for the process by which to create or reveal a correct answer or effective solution

o Discover various "avenues" by which to reach that answer or solution

o Ignite forces (i.e. "juices") with various techniques to generate an abundance of creative ideas

o Launch the process by which to realize (literally, make a reality) each of the best ideas within a framework provided in Chapter Ten.

Those who are curious to know the nature and extent of their readiness to embark on Disciplined Dreaming process will be delighted to know that Linkner includes "Building Your Creativity Chops: The Self-Assessment on Pages 31-38, an exercise that includes detailed explanations of the results. I also commend him on his eloquent as well as rigorous examination of immensely complicated issues associated with terms such as creativity, innovation, co-creation, integrative thinking, and inspiration. Whenever possible, he anchors information, insights, and even recommendations in a real-world context with which most readers can identify.

Readers will also appreciate what he calls "The Eight Commandments of Ideation" (Pages 164-166) as well as the aforementioned invalidation of "six common myths that inhibit creativity" and "Additional Warm-Up Exercises to Jump Star Creativity" in the two appendices. Josh Linkner brilliantly integrates what he learned from more than 200 interviews with what he has learned his own observations and (yes) disciplined dreaming. He has prepared his reader well for a journey only the reader can take. I join with him in expressing "Bon voyage!" to those who embark on it.

"In the first year of Belshazzar king of Babylon, Daniel had a dream and visions of his head while on his bed. Then he wrote down the dream, telling the main facts." -- Daniel 7:1 (NKJV)

Disciplined Dreaming has many qualities to recommend it over its competitors in the creativity literature:

1. Mr. Linkner has enough experience so that his advice is based in tangible examples that are easy to follow.
2. He's a good story teller, which keeps the book from bogging down in business jargon.
3. Although the author represents a firm that provides services in the field, he keeps the potential sales pitch under control.
4. He knows jazz and provides one of the better descriptions of how playing jazz with others is improved by having some structure and limitations.
5. Mr. Linker knows the literature and generously refers to other sources, methods, and examples to save readers who are relatively new to the subject from having to read a lot of other books.
6. The book is mostly up-to-date on methods . . . with one exception that I'll address next.

If you are familiar with the better books about throwing open an organization's doors and windows to let in outsiders to suggest and implement (such as Crowdsourcing), you'll be wondering why Disciplined Dreaming doesn't connect its process with letting interested people (both experts and non-experts) propose and comment on one another's creative concepts and potential innovations. My guess is that Mr. Linkner hasn't done as much work in this area. You'll have to read up on that subject for yourself and connect the dots to this book.

The process is pretty easy to understand:

1. Define objectives. (ASK)
2. Get ready before trying to be creative. (PREPARE)
3. Employ helpful techniques for exploring new mental territory. (DISCOVER)
4. Focus the group using helpful dynamic methods. (IGNITE)
5. Pick what to work on, set metrics, and start into implementation. (LAUNCH)

One of the nuances of the book's content that I liked was making it explicit whether the creativity goal is a breakthrough, a big improvement, or something more incremental.

Although the book is linked to the notion of being creative in any context, the actual examples are heavily in the offering development, brand and concept positioning, and business model space. You may not find this as applicable for operating cost reductions and new ways of financing . . . just because the examples aren't there.

Have fun . . . and make some profitable progress!

While venture capitalist Josh Linkner neither introduces new theories about what constitutes creativity nor makes any new arguments about why it is important, he does provide a clear, methodical guide to developing it. The result is a highly useful and often entertaining manual on this elusive subject. getAbstract recommends this book to readers looking to enhance their creativity - especially those working in or managing innovation: designers, product development teams and marketers.
